Given Input Data is 796, 131, 929, 135
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 796 is 2 x 2 x 199
Prime Factorization of 131 is 131
Prime Factorization of 929 is 929
Prime Factorization of 135 is 3 x 3 x 3 x 5
The above numbers do not have any common prime factor. So GCD is 1
